Details:

Works great as a small zone amplifier for a multi zone system or as a stand alone small amplifier. It's small size makes it great for tight spaces or small vehicles (motorcycles, ATVs, personal watercraft, etc.)


  • 2 Channel
  • 2 Ohm Stable (means you can run 2 speakers off each channel for a total of 4)
  • 140 watts available total peak power (70 watts x 2 channels)
  • 20 watts RMS (continuous) per channel at 4 ohms
  • 33 watts RMS (continuous) per channel at 2 ohms
  • Water resistant design
  • Conformal coated PCB Circuit boards for moisture and corrosion protection
  • Audio detect selectable function - the amplifier turns on when audio is detected and goes to sleep / low power mode when audio is not present
  • Selectable high pass/ full range setting
  • Variable high pass filter
  • Small and discrete size: 5" x 3" x 2"
  • 1 year manufacturers warranty

Submitted 2011-09-26 by Lou, Hilton Head SC

Having a small boat and only interested in listening to what is on my MP3 player made this the best choice. Installation was easy as I mounted the unit near my battery and close to the speakers in the back. The sound and power were just fine at this price. ONE BIG WARNING ! While it seems to turn off when the MP3 player is off somehow it has drained my battery to the point of inability to tunr the engine. I eventually put a toggle switch to the power line for the unit and now all is well.

Retailers Note: Sleep mode is low power draw, not no power draw. You definitely need to wire it to a head unit or the ignition of the boat, or add a switch so it turns off completely when the boat is off.
